LOUISVILLE, Ky. – After setting the NCAA’s all-time winning streak, Oklahoma is No. 1 in the first USA Today/NFCA Division I Top 25 Coaches Poll of the 2024 season. The Sooners (4-0) posted four wins at the Puerto Vallarta College Challenge in Mexico and have been ranked No. 1 for 13 consecutive weeks and 44 of the last 45 polls. 

OU’s third win of the weekend, 4-3 in eight innings over then-No. 7 Washington broke the NCAA record of 55 held by Northern Kentucky University when it was a Division II program. The Sooners also defeated Utah Valley, No. 11 Duke and Long Beach State. They head into this week with a 57-game win streak.

Tennessee remained at No. 2 as it picked up three road wins in Texas, knocking off UT Arlington 15-0 and taking both games at then-No. 22 Baylor, 3-2 and 9-1.

Making one of the big jumps this week is No. 3 Texas gaining five spots after a dominating opening weekend at the Stacey Winsburg Tournament. The Longhorns (5-0) outscored their opposition, 64-5, which included a pair of wins at then-No. 10 and host UCLA, 3-2 and 16-0. They also run-ruled San Diego twice, 19-0 and 16-1 and Long Beach, 10-2.

No. 4 Georgia, No. 5 Washington and No. 6 Oklahoma State all moved up inside the top-10, while Duke joined at No. 10. The Bulldogs (5-0) and Cowgirls (5-0) each posted five wins. Georgia stayed home as its pitching staff dominated with three shutouts and allowed just two runs, while OSU traveled to the West Coast for the Stacey Winsburg Tournament, notching four run-rule wins, including a 9-1 thumping of UCLA.

The Huskies and Blue Devils each went 3-1 down in Puerto Vallarta, suffering their only defeat to Oklahoma. They mirrored wins over Iowa State and then-No. 18 Nebraska with Duke topping Long Beach, 2-0 and Washington edging Utah Valley, 4-3.

No. 7 Florida State, No. 8 Clemson and No. 9 Stanford each dipped in the top-10. The Seminoles and Tigers went 4-1, while the Cardinal posted a 3-2 opening weekend. New-No. 18 Kentucky (4-1) handed Stanford both of its losses.

After a tough opening weekend hosting the Stacey Winsburg Tournament, UCLA plummeted nine spots to No. 19. The Bruins (2-3) were run-ruled twice by Texas and Oklahoma State, respectively, while also dropping a 3-2 contest to the Longhorns. UCLA’s two wins were by one run against Maryland (6-5) and San Diego (7-6).

Two programs joined the rankings this week as unranked Missouri and then-RV Virginia Tech entered the mix at No. 14 and 21, respectively. The Tigers captured the 2024 NFCA Division I Leadoff Classic in Clearwater, Fla. They defeated then-No. 5 Clemson, 4-1, in the winner-take-all contest on Feb. 11 and also picked up victories over No. 13 Utah, then-RV Liberty, NC State and South Alabama.

The Hokies went 4-0-1 at the Tiger Invitational hosted by then-No. 19 Auburn. They defeated the hosts 8-1 in eight innings and also tied the Tigers. VT also run-ruled Illinois, 18-1 and Belmont 13-1 and edged the Illini, 6-5. 

The 2024 USA Today / NFCA Division I Top 25 Coaches Poll is voted on by 32 NCAA Division I head coaches with one representing each of the NCAA’s Division I Conferences. Results run through Feb. 11. The poll is revealed each Tuesday at 10:00 a.m. ET during the regular season.
